  • Abstract:

    Annually more than million individuals are diagnosed with colorectal cancer (CRC) and with a death rate ~33%. Widely used non-specific chemotherapy worsens patient quality of life, despite its excellent efficacy. Thus, we formulated targeted rapamycin micelle to deliver lipophilic anticancer drug specifically and validated its therapeutic efficacy ..
